Lysergic acid diethylamide (LSD) increases the speed at which the brain updates the value of actions following feedback, particularly after rewards, and makes behavior more exploratory. In a within-subjects experiment, healthy volunteers received intravenous LSD or placebo and performed a probabilistic reversal learning task where they learned which of three stimuli was most often rewarded, with contingencies later reversing. Computational modeling showed LSD enhanced the reward learning rate and also elevated the punishment learning rate, while reducing stimulus stickiness—a measure of choice repetition regardless of outcomes. Conventional measures of immediate feedback sensitivity were unaffected. These findings suggest LSD induces a state of heightened plasticity that may help revise maladaptive associations in clinical settings.
Internalizing problems like worrying, anxiety, and low mood are increasingly common in youth and may signal early-stage mental illness. This randomized controlled trial will test whether a mindfulness-based program called Learning to Offset Stress, added to usual care, reduces internalizing symptoms in 155 help-seeking youth aged 16–25. The program combines mindfulness exercises with mindful physical activity and yoga over eight weekly sessions. Assessments occur at baseline, end of treatment, and at two and six months after treatment. The primary outcome is the level of internalizing problems measured by the Adult Self Report questionnaire. Secondary outcomes include self-compassion, rumination, experiential avoidance, and well-being, along with brain imaging and cognitive tasks. The trial aims to clarify how early mindfulness intervention may alter symptom development and mental illness progression.
